Output 23d94e8851105136ad145f53b9dfb578da5cb39aae425e308175a11cdeecd9f3:1

value
109490981
script pubkey
OP_0 OP_PUSHBYTES_32 ebe48a8edefc55dd2e9d4cddd53c76606d85b1dd89ebbe0d6931e67d4a31a8ab
address
bc1qa0jg4rk7l32a6t5afnwa20rkvpkctvwa384murtfx8n86j334z4s2nfsul
transaction
23d94e8851105136ad145f53b9dfb578da5cb39aae425e308175a11cdeecd9f3
confirmations
69612
spent
true